WebLet u = rate of forward mutation = 0.86 * 10-3, and let v= rate of back-mutation = 0.47 * 10-3. Let p be the frequency of A and q be the frequency of a. We know that at equilibrium p = v/(u+v), and q = 1-p. So q = 1- [0.47 * 10-3/(0.86* 10-3 + 0.47 * 10-3)] = 0.65. WebBackward mutations undo the forward mutation. Because there are many ways to destroy the function but fewer ways to undo that harm, backward mutations are normally more rare than forward mutations.
